Challenges Leading to Closure

Despite its positive contributions, Shining Star Driving School faced significant challenges that ultimately led to its closure:

Regulatory Violations

In September 2023, the Connecticut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) suspended the school’s license due to multiple violations, including operating without proper authorization and employing uncertified instructors. These infractions raised concerns about the quality and legality of the instruction provided, prompting regulatory action.

 

 

Operational Failures

The school’s inability to address the cited violations led to its permanent closure. This outcome not only affected the institution’s reputation but also left many students in a state of uncertainty regarding their driver education.

What is Money Diaries UK?

Money Diaries UK is a collection of personal financial stories where individuals document their daily spending over a specific period—usually a week. These diaries are often published online, on blogs, or media platforms, providing insight into how people manage their income, expenses, and savings.

The concept was first popularized by Refinery29, a digital media company that introduced the Money Diaries series in the US. The UK edition quickly followed, giving British readers a glimpse into the financial realities of people across different income brackets, professions, and lifestyles.

The Structure of a Money Diary

A typical Money Diary entry includes:

  • Personal background – Age, occupation, salary, and location
  • Fixed expenses – Rent/mortgage, bills, subscriptions
  • Daily spending – A breakdown of expenses for each day of the week
  • Reflections – The diarist’s thoughts on their spending habits, regrets, or savings goals

By showcasing how different people handle their finances, Money Diaries UK provides valuable lessons and insights for readers looking to improve their own money management.

How to Start Your Own Money Diary

If you want to gain better control of your finances, keeping a Money Diary can be an eye-opening experience. Here’s how you can start:

Step 1: Track Your Income and Expenses

  • Record all sources of income, including salary, side gigs, and benefits.
  • Track all expenses, from rent and bills to daily purchases like coffee or transport.

Step 2: Categorize Your Spending

Break down your spending into categories such as:

  • Essentials: Rent, utilities, groceries
  • Transport: Public transport, fuel, car maintenance
  • Entertainment: Dining out, streaming services, hobbies
  • Savings and Investments: Emergency funds, pensions, stocks

Step 3: Analyze Your Habits

At the end of the week, review your diary and identify:

  • Where you’re overspending
  • Where you can cut costs
  • Opportunities to save more

Step 4: Set Financial Goals

Whether it’s saving for a holiday, paying off debt, or increasing your investments, having clear financial goals can help you stay motivated.

Step 5: Adjust and Improve

Use your Money Diary insights to create a sustainable budget that aligns with your financial priorities.
